Rangeworthy offers everything village life requires; a village shop, post office, primary school, restaurant, village hall, pub, hotel, Indian restaurant, recreation ground and Church. With great access to the countryside, horse riders, cyclists and walkers will be in seventh heaven.
The Elms is also very convenient for the motorway network, with Junction 14 of the M5 and Junction 18 of the M4 both within 10 miles. Parkway station is easily accessible for London, the south west and Wales. Bristol airport is just over 20 miles away, whilst central Bristol is just 11.1 miles away.
South Gloucestershire could be described as the gateway to the thriving cities of Bath, Bristol and Gloucester as well as the golden stone charms of the southern Cotswolds, an area of outstanding natural beauty.
